Market Report and Homes Sales for Sellersville, PA November 22, 2013
The median sales price for homes in Sellersville PA for August 13 to November 13 was $250,000. This represents a decline of 12.9%, or $37,000, compared to the prior quarter and an increase of 9.9% compared to the prior year.
Sales prices have depreciated 2.5% over the last 5 years in Sellersville. The average listing price for Sellersville homes for sale was $287,410 for the week ending Novemberr 13, which represents a decline of 0.1%, or $207, compared to the prior week and an increase of 0.6%, or $1,616, compared to the week ending October 23.
Average price per square foot for Sellersville PA was $147, an increase of 8.9% compared to the same period last year.
Sellersville Summary
The median sales price for homes in Sellersville PA for August 13 to November 13 was $250,000 based on 41 home sales. Compared to the same period one year ago, the median home sales price increased 9.9%, or $22,500, and the number of home sales decreased 2.4%.
There are currently 94 resale and new homes in Sellersville including 9 open houses, as well as 34 homes in the pre-foreclosure, auction, or bank-owned stages of the foreclosure process.
The average listing price for homes for sale in Sellersville PA was $287,410 for the week ending November 13, which represents a decrease of 0.1%, or $207, compared to the prior week.
Things to be Thankful for in 2013:
- Median Home Sale Prices showed 9 consecutive months of double-digit year-over-year increases.
- Total existing-home sales, which are completed transactions that include single-family homes, townhouses, condominiums and co-ops are at the highest pace since February 2007 and have remained above year-ago levels for the past 26 months.
- The national median existing-home price for all housing types was has seen the strongest year-over-year price gain since October 2005 and marks 18 consecutive months of year-over-year price increases.
- Distressed homes – foreclosures and short sales – accounted for 12 percent of August sales, down 15 percent in July, and is the lowest since monthly tracking began in October 2008.
